به آکادمی آتی نگر خوش آمدید

خرداد ۱۳, ۱۳۹۷ | دیدگاه‌ها: بدون دیدگاه

در این آموزش ما قصد داریم که به راه اندازی FTP Server در ویندوز بپردازیم. در این آموزش سعی شده که به صورت تصویری و قدم به قدم تمام مراحل نصب و راه اندازی FTP Server برای شما دوستان ارائه شود. با آرزوی مفید بودن این آموزش.

 

مقدمه

FTP یا File Transfer Protocol، پروتکلی برای انتقال فایل ها بین شبکه­ ها هست که اولین بار در سال ۱۹۷۱ جهت انتقال فایل ها بین شبکه ArpaNet  که متشکل از شبکه های دانشگاهی و نظامی بود معرفی شد. شما با استفاده از این پروتکل می توانید فایل های خود را روی  شبکه داخلی خود و یا سرور و هاستینگ خود انتقال دهید. برای انتقال فایل ها بین دو کامپیوتر یا سرور روی پروتکل اف تی پی نیاز هست تا روی سیستم مبدا یا کلاینت از نرم افزار های FTP کلاینت، و روی کامپیوتر یا سرور مقصد بایستیFTP سرور نصب و راه اندازی گردد.

با استفاده از این پروتکل شما قادر هستید از امکانات زیر استفاده کنید:

  • مشاهده لیست تمام پوشه های تعریف شده در اکانت کاربری FTP
  • تغییر نام فایل و پوشه
  • حذف فایل یا پوشه
  • انتقال فایل و پوشه بین پوشه های مشخص
  • ایجاد پوشه و فایل جدید
  • انتقال یا آپلود فایل از کامپیوتر مبدا به سرور یا کامپیوتر مقصد
  • انتقال یا دانلود فایل از سرور FTP به کامپیوتر مقصد

 

آموزش نصب FTP Server در Windows

نصب کردن Featureهای مورد نیاز در Windows: برای نصب کردن FTP در Windows باید یکسری Feature را در ویندوز فعال کنیم. برای دسترسی به Featureهای Windows وارد مسیر زیر می­شویم.

Control Panel >>> Program and Feature >>> Turn Windows features on or off

 

این Featureها عبارتند از:

  • Internet Information Service
  • FTP Services
  • FTP Extensibility
  • FTP Service
  • Web Management Tools
  • World Wide Web Services

پس از انتخاب این Featureها برروی OK کلیک می­کنیم تا Windows آنها را به صورت اتوماتیک برای ما نصب کند.

FTP Server Install in Windows

FTP Server Install in Windows

 

مطالب پیشنهادی:  همه چیز در مورد NAT

پس از پایان نصب featureها، برنامه Internet information Service یا IIS را اجرا می­ کنیم.

در برنامه IIS یک FTP Site ایجاد می­کنیم. برای انجام این کار به صورت زیر عمل می­کنیم.

ایجاد کردن یک FTP Server وب سایت

ایجاد کردن یک FTP Server وب سایت

حال باید Web مربوط به FTP را به صورت زیر بسازیم.

تنظیمات اولیه جهت ایجاد کردن وب سایت FTP Server

تنظیمات اولیه جهت ایجاد کردن وب سایت FTP Server

در مرحله بعدی باید تنظیمات مربوط به IP address و Port مربوط به FTP Server را انجام دهیم.

تنظیمات شبکه برای وب سایت FTP Serverq

تنظیمات شبکه برای وب سایت FTP Server

دقت کنید که در اینجا ما قصد نداریم سرویس FTP را به صورت SSL راه اندازی کنیم به همین دلیل گزینه No SSL را در تنظیمات آن انتخاب می­کنیم.

تعیین نحوه احراز هویت کاربران جهت دسترسی به FTP Server

تعیین نحوه احراز هویت کاربران جهت دسترسی به FTP Server

در مرحله بعدی باید نحوه احراز هویت کاربران جهت دسترسی به FTP تعیین شود. که باید طبق تصویر زیر انجام شود.

بعد از لیست Allow access to بر روی حالت Specified users قرار دهید بعد در کادر پایین باید نام کاربری خود را وارد کنید یا اینکه  می توانید یک حساب دیگر ایجاد کنید و نام کاربری آن حساب را وارد کنید تا این حساب فقط اجازه دسترسی را داشته باشند.

اما اگر می خواهید دیگران به FTP Server شما متصل شوند بدون آن که درخواست نام کاربری و پسورد برای آن ها نمایش داده شود می توانید بر روی حالت Anonymous users قرار دهید تا تمام کاربران اجازه دسترسی به FTP Server شما را داشته باشند.

در قسمت پایین تیک گزینه های  Read و Write را فعال کنید، اگر تیک Write را فعال کنید می توانید از راه دور فایلی هم منتقل کنید به کامپیوتر خود و منظور از تیک Read هم یعنی امکان استفاده از فایل های این مسیری که تعیین کردید را دارید. در آخر بر روی Finish کلیک کنید.

نکته: جهت دیدن این سرویس باید تنظیمات مربوط به فایروال را برای دیدن این Port انجام شود.FTP بصورت پیش فرض بر روی پورت ۲۱ TCP اجرا می­ گردد، که در صورت نیاز می توان این پورت را در FTP سرور تغییر داد.

به این مقاله امتیاز بدهید

هیچ نظری وجود ندارد

با عضویت در خبرنامه از آخرین مقاله های مربوط به شبکه و تخفیف های تجهیزات شبکه با اطلاع شوید: